What the floor is worth
Floors 16+ against floors 1–5, Jadescape only. Median S$2,223 psf up top from 121 sales, S$2,074 psf low down from 66.
Middle of 13 projects in District 20 that clear the bar — half fall between +3.9% and +11.6%. 2 came out negative — high floors sold for less in 2 of them.
Every band in District 20, for reference. This pools all buildings in the town, so it carries the estates as well as the storeys — a town whose tall blocks are its newest ones will show a steeper climb than height alone buys. The two figures above are the ones that hold a building constant.

The afternoon sun, and what is approved in it247°–293°
Seen from here, the sun sets at 247° (WSW) in December and 293° (WNW) in June — a swing of 47° across the year. A window on one of those bearings takes the low sun for part of the year and none of it for the rest.
Today the sun drops below 15° at 06:04 pm and sets at 07:00 pm, arriving from 273° (W). Above that angle it is over the roof rather than through the window; near the equator the midday sun is almost overhead, which is why this is only ever about the last hour.
Nothing published says which way a unit points — not URA, not HDB. You are the one standing in it, or holding the plan. If the floor plan carries a north arrow, the plan reader will read it off and say so when it cannot.
